During the incident we discovered that our load tests exercised the cart service but never the payment-confirmation leg, so the queue saturation went unnoticed until production. Going forward, every release candidate must pass a full checkout soak using the Pinereach load rig, with thresholds checked automatically rather than eyeballed from dashboards. The values were derived from the post-incident capacity study and should be revisited quarterly, not ad hoc. The agreed constants are recorded below.

tuning table, kawep-tawif:
CAPS = {
    "olidor": 80,
    "belion": 7,
    "quenys": 225,
    "druox": 839,
    "fraath": 482,
}

All plugins deployed to the Fennwick platform sit behind the Gatewarden load balancer, which polls each instance's /healthz endpoint every ten seconds. Your plugin must respond within two seconds with a 200 status; three consecutive failures remove the instance from rotation. Note that Gatewarden checks only liveness — readiness gating is your responsibility via the startup hook. Misconfigured checks are the most common cause of flapping instances. If your plugin is being drained unexpectedly, contact the platform team at the address below.

escalation mailbox, kaweg-kahif: druwyn.sordor@nelvroworks.corp

Heads up: if the Lintrock baseline file in the Quarrow repo drifts from main, CI fails with a "stale baseline" error even when the code is fine. Quick fix is to regenerate the baseline on a clean checkout and re-push. If a customer build is blocked, confirm the failing run matches the token below before escalating.

build token for yadug-yagag: htk21_c863c33eb8b82c0c9c152